The CT Group of Institutions (North Campus) BSc admission does not require any entrance exam. The admission is primarily done based on academic merit. Students can check the eligibility below:
Course | Eligibility |
|---|---|
BSc | Passed Class 12 with 50% marks |

Students have to meet the AIIMS Rishikesh BSc eligibility to get admission in the programme. The basic eligibility is as below:
- Class 12 with PCM/ PCMB + English as compulsory subjects and with a minimum aggregate of 50% (45% for reserved category)

Students have to meet the Rajasthan Swayat Shasan Mahavidyalaya BSc eligibility to get admission in the programme. The basic eligibility is as below:
- Class 12 with PCM/ PCB/ PCMB subjects

Students who have completed their 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, Biology and English from a recognised board like CBSE, ICSE can apply for BSc in Health Sciences course at the Mithibai College. The admission will be merit-based.

Tolani Maritime Institute BSc admissions are entrance-based. The institute selects students based on entrance score + Interview + medical fitness. Applicants must clear all the preset criteria to get admission in the programme.

Aditya Degree College, Vijayawada BSc admissions are merit-based. The programme is offered in full-time mode. The admission criteria are as below:
- Eligibility - Class 12 from a recognised board
- Selection Process - Merit-based
